top notch
Top notch. But Aaron carter? hmm......
top notch
Top notch. But Aaron carter? hmm......
reference to an aaron carter song
wow...
Single most original and amazing flash in years...
so fucking awesome
just awesome!! awesome lyrics, awesome video
LMAO
Can't stop laughing... need... water!
Yo this slaps